Becoming a physical therapist takes six to seven years and requires a bachelor’s degree in a related field, a doctoral degree in physical therapy and state licensure. Becoming a physical therapist requires a passion for—and quite a bit of schooling in—subjects like anatomy, biology, kinesiology, biomechanics, neuroscience, and exercise.
